ISABELLA SHARP

Isabella Sharp is a corporate communications and public affairs director with twenty-five years’ experience in public affairs, communications, brand and corporate profile across sectors including the charity sector, education, the arts, tech and health.

Isabella’s experience includes leading Southbank Centre’s corporate communications and public affairs, during which time she worked with the GLA and Lambeth around the redevelopment of the Hayward Gallery and Queen Elizabeth Hall and other elements of artistic placemaking in the South Bank BID area.

She has worked as Head of Communications for a national education group - the Girls’ Day School Trust; with Meta and HSBC as Corporate Reputation Director at Edelman; and with Pioneering Places Creative Folkestone to build buy in and advocates for creative placemaking in Kent, as part of her role as Deputy Managing Director of Whitehouse Communications. Isabella has led the roll out of the Alleyn’s School brand building traction nationally and
internationally and facilitating and overseeing the brand, comms and marketing around the launch of three new Alleyn’s schools in London. Isabella is a Trustee of the London Vocational Ballet School.
